Запуск проекта asp.net из файла, кроме Default .aspx? - PullRequest
0 голосов
/ 12 октября 2011

Я хочу начать свой проект из файла, кроме Default.aspx
например: MasterFile.aspx

Есть ли настройка для этого в Visual Studio 2010?

Спасибо.

Ответы [ 2 ]

2 голосов
/ 12 октября 2011

Настройки страницы по умолчанию несколько отличаются от одной версии IIS к другой версии.

Если у вас IIS7 или IIS Express, добавьте следующую запись в файл web.config

<system.webServer>
    <defaultDocument>
      <files>
        <clear/>
        <add value="MasterFile.aspx"/>
      </files>
    </defaultDocument>
</system.webServer>

Или вы можете использовать urlMappings,

<system.web>
     ....
    <urlMappings>
      <add url="~/Default.aspx" mappedUrl="~/MasterFile.aspx"/>
    </urlMappings>
</system.web>

Настройка документов по умолчанию (IIS 6.0)

1 голос
/ 12 октября 2011

Плюс к приведенному выше комментарию, при развертывании в IIS задайте имя документа по умолчанию MasterFile.aspx в виртуальном каталоге или конфигурации приложения, и страница будет загружаться также, когда пользователи имеют только URL-адрес приложения в браузерах.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...